The Code of Virginia contains several statutes of limitations dealing with the enforcement of a deed of trust. If a deed of trust contains a maturity date, it may be enforced for a period of ten years after the stated maturity date.
A deed of trust the form used almost exclusively in Virginia and in many other states in place of a true mortgage is similar to a mortgage in that both create a lien on the property to secure repayment of a loan. This lien gives the lender the right to sell the real property in the event the loan is not repaid.
All deeds must be prepared by the owner of the property or by an attorney licensed to practice in Virginia.
A Deed of Trust is an agreement between a borrower, a lender and a third-party person whos appointed as a Trustee. Its used to secure real estate transactions where money needs to be borrowed in order for property to be purchased.

Whenever a release of a deed of trust or other obligation is recorded in the office of the clerk of any circuit court, such clerk shall record a certificate of satisfaction or certificate of partial satisfaction, stating that such deed or other obligation is released.
